.ToastMessage_root__2xEp1{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;display:-moz-box;display:flex;-moz-box-align:center;align-items:center;position:fixed;top:45px;width:100%;background:#f3e7e3;padding:16px;font-weight:500;font-size:16px;line-height:19px;color:#051f11;text-align:center;z-index:100}.ToastMessage_root__2xEp1 .ToastMessage_icon__2_Qps{margin-right:8px;display:-moz-box;display:flex;-moz-box-align:center;align-items:center;-moz-box-pack:center;justify-content:center;width:-moz-min-content;width:min-content;background:#e0c0b7;border-radius:50%;min-width:36px;max-width:36px;height:36px}.ToastMessage_root__2xEp1.success{background:var(--primary-light-color)}.ToastMessage_icon__2_Qps.successIcon{background:#aedecf}.ToastMessage_icon__2_Qps.successIcon path{fill:var(--primary-color)}@media only screen and (min-width:480px){.ToastMessage_root__2xEp1{max-width:480px}}.Login_banner__3I92A{background:url(/assets/login-banner.png);min-height:290px;height:290px}.Login_banner__3I92A .Login_backdrop__3sGVg{background-color:rgba(22,28,36,.72)}.Login_banner__3I92A .Login_backdrop__3sGVg,.Login_loader__3WSoL{display:-moz-box;display:flex;-moz-box-align:center;align-items:center;-moz-box-pack:center;justify-content:center;width:100%;height:100%}.Login_loader__3WSoL{position:absolute;top:50%;left:50%;-webkit-transform:translate(-50%,-50%);-moz-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}.Login_content__4gpOS{position:relative;margin-top:-24px;background:#fff;border-radius:24px 24px 0 0;height:-webkit-calc(100vh - 290px + 24px);height:-moz-calc(100vh - 290px + 24px);height:calc(100vh - 290px + 24px);padding:30px 28px 40px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;text-align:center}.Login_content__4gpOS h2{font-style:normal;font-weight:600;font-size:22px;line-height:26px;color:#2a2a2a;margin:0}.Login_content__4gpOS small{display:block;font-style:normal;font-weight:400;font-size:15px;color:#7f7f7f}.Login_content__4gpOS .Login_title__2OPkS{margin:8px 0 24px}.Login_content__4gpOS .Login_titleSocial__14JIj{margin:24px 0 16px}.Login_content__4gpOS button,.Login_content__4gpOS input{display:block;width:100%;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}.Login_content__4gpOS button{font-style:normal;font-weight:600;font-size:17px;line-height:20px;border:none;border-radius:8px;padding:14px;text-align:center;color:#fafafa}.Login_content__4gpOS .Login_loginBtn__2IUgI{background:#16884a;margin:20px auto 0}.Login_content__4gpOS .Login_loginBtnUpsell__1ZJh1{background:#e27416;margin:20px auto 0}.Login_content__4gpOS button:disabled{background:#a9a9a9}.Login_content__4gpOS input{padding:16px;text-align:center;font-style:normal;font-weight:500;font-size:16px;border:1px solid rgba(145,158,171,.32);-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;border-radius:8px}.Login_content__4gpOS input::-webkit-input-placeholder{color:#a9a9a9}.Login_content__4gpOS input:-ms-input-placeholder{color:#a9a9a9}.Login_content__4gpOS input::placeholder{color:#a9a9a9}.Login_content__4gpOS .Login_error__2JsCO{font-style:normal;font-weight:500;font-size:14px;color:#9f1e1e}.Login_socialWrapper__37z9J{margin:0 auto;display:-moz-box;display:flex;-moz-box-pack:center;justify-content:center}.Login_content__4gpOS .Login_googleBtn__13jLP{border:1px solid #16884a;background:#fff;color:#db4437;margin-right:16px;padding:12px 16px;width:auto}.Login_content__4gpOS .Login_facebookBtn__1ktiH{border:1px solid #16884a;background:#fff;color:#3b5998;padding:12px 16px;width:auto}.Login_textBtn__XXLM8{display:-moz-box;display:flex;-moz-box-align:center;align-items:center}.Login_textBtn__XXLM8 svg{margin-right:8px}.SendButton_countdown__3KvnD{display:block;margin-top:32px;font-style:normal;font-weight:500;font-size:14px;-moz-box-align:center;align-items:center;color:#7f7f7f}.SendButton_countdown__3KvnD .SendButton_seconds__3aUOR{color:#16884a}.LoginOTP_loaderBackdrop__3QwH8{position:fixed;top:0;left:0;right:0;bottom:0;background-color:hsla(0,0%,100%,.5647058823529412);display:-moz-box;display:flex;-moz-box-align:center;align-items:center;-moz-box-pack:center;justify-content:center;z-index:99}.LoginOTP_banner__3wrQS{position:relative;background:url(/assets/login-banner.png);min-height:290px;height:290px;background-size:cover;background-repeat:no-repeat;background-position:50%}.LoginOTP_banner__3wrQS .LoginOTP_backButton__4HnWT{position:absolute;top:10px;left:10px;background:transparent;color:#f6f9fc;border:none;padding:10px;min-width:46px;border-radius:8px}.LoginOTP_banner__3wrQS .LoginOTP_backdrop__uQU7k{display:-moz-box;display:flex;-moz-box-align:center;align-items:center;-moz-box-pack:center;justify-content:center;background-color:rgba(22,28,36,.72);width:100%;height:100%}.LoginOTP_content__32yE5{margin-top:-24px;background:#fff;border-radius:24px 24px 0 0;height:-webkit-calc(100vh - 290px - 24px);height:-moz-calc(100vh - 290px - 24px);height:calc(100vh - 290px - 24px);padding:40px 28px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;text-align:center}.LoginOTP_content__32yE5 h2{font-style:normal;font-weight:600;font-size:22px;line-height:26px;color:#2a2a2a;margin:0}.LoginOTP_content__32yE5 small{display:block;margin-top:8px;font-style:normal;font-weight:400;font-size:15px;color:#7f7f7f}.LoginOTP_content__32yE5 input{display:block;width:100%;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;margin-top:20px}.LoginOTP_content__32yE5 div.LoginOTP_otp__1Xgem{display:-moz-box;display:flex;-moz-box-pack:justify;justify-content:space-between;width:160px;margin:28px auto}.LoginOTP_content__32yE5 div.LoginOTP_otp__1Xgem input{padding:0;border:none;border-bottom:2px solid #7f7f7f;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;font-style:normal;font-weight:600;font-size:32px;text-align:center;color:#2a2a2a;width:28px;outline:none}.LoginOTP_content__32yE5 div.LoginOTP_otp__1Xgem input[type=number]::-webkit-inner-spin-button,.LoginOTP_content__32yE5 div.LoginOTP_otp__1Xgem input[type=number]::-webkit-outer-spin-button{-webkit-appearance:none;-moz-appearance:none;appearance:none;margin:0}.LoginOTP_content__32yE5 div.LoginOTP_otp__1Xgem input:disabled{color:#2a2a2a;border-bottom:2px solid #ddd;background-color:transparent}.LoginOTP_content__32yE5 div.LoginOTP_otp__1Xgem input::-webkit-input-placeholder{color:#a9a9a9}.LoginOTP_content__32yE5 div.LoginOTP_otp__1Xgem input:-ms-input-placeholder{color:#a9a9a9}.LoginOTP_content__32yE5 div.LoginOTP_otp__1Xgem input::placeholder{color:#a9a9a9}.LoginOTP_content__32yE5 .LoginOTP_error__1iP1A{line-height:20px;display:block;font-style:normal;font-weight:500;font-size:14px;color:#9f1e1e}.LoginOTP_content__32yE5 button{margin-top:16px;font-style:normal;font-weight:500;font-size:14px;-moz-box-align:center;align-items:center;color:#16884a;border:none;background-color:transparent;padding:0}